WILL GIVE BRAINLIEST Jorge solves the equation 4x - (x + 20) + 6 = 2(3x + 8) using the steps below. Step 1: 4x - x + 2 + 6 = 6x

+ 16 Step 2: 3x + 8 = 6x + 16 Step 3: 8 - 16 = 6x - 3x Step 4: -8 = 3x Step 5: -8/3 = x Jorge verifies his solution by substituting -8/3 into the original equation for x. He determines that his solution is incorrect. Which best describes Jorge’s error? A. Jorge distributed incorrectly. B. Jorge incorrectly combined like terms. C. Jorge incorrectly applied the addition and subtraction properties of equality. D. Jorge incorrectly applied the multiplication and division properties of equality.

Answer:

A. Jorge distributed incorrectly.

Step-by-step explanation:

4x - (x + 20) + 6 = 2(3x + 8)

4x - x - 20 + 6 = 6x + 16

3x - 14 = 6x + 16

3x - 6x = 16 + 14

-3x = 30

x = -10

For Step 1 of Jorge's work, he writes "4x - x + 2 + 6 = 6x + 16", instead of "4x - x - 20 + 6 = 6x + 16". That is the error that messes up the rest of his calculations.

What he did wrong does not apply to addition, subtraction, multiplication, or division, so we can eliminate choices C and D. Jorge isn't combining like terms, either, so we can eliminate choice B. What Jorge did wrong was that he distributed incorrectly, so that is your answer: A. Jorge distributed incorrectly.
